Mr. Charles Robert Hinson passed away on Tuesday, Sept. 20, 2011.
He was born in Blytheville and was a lifelong resident, graduating from Blytheville High School in 1954. He established Hinson Sign company in 1955 and was a retired civil service employee at Eaker Air Force Base. Charles served in the National Guard in 1957 and during that time, was deployed to Central High School in Little Rock, when the school was integrated. He was awarded a scholarship to Ringling Brothers Barnum and Bailey School of Arts and attended the Memphis Academy of Arts. He was a member of the Blytheville Chamber of Commerce and the First Baptist Church.
Preceding him in death were his parents, Robert Harold Hinson and Ellen Ezelle Fraser Hinson, and an infant daughter, Sharon Lee Hinson.
Survivors include his wife, Carole Ann Ladner Hinson; a son, Dale Robert Hinson and wife Teresa; daughter, Brenda Carole Hinson; brother, Billy Hinson and wife Bonnie; brother-in-law, Doug Ladner and wife Carol; aunt, Gene Hinson; two grandchildren; and a great-granddaughter.
